After three seasons of archeological studies, the underground city of Nooshabad will be open to the public during Navrouz (Persian New Year) Holidays.
The underground city of Nooshabad is one of the wonders of Iran and dates back to the Islamic period (651 AD onward). Archaeologists working at this underground city have found a number of rooms and corridors at a depth of 13 meters below the ground. More ....
The Koura region, located along the Mediterranean coast south of Tripoli, offers all the amenities of modern-day Lebanon in a setting that reflects the relaxed Mediterranean lifestyle.
Starting along the sunny Mediterranean coast, visitors to the Koura region can enjoy beautiful sandy beach resorts with a full range of water sports and other amenities. Traveling inland, you begin to climb the foothills of the Mount Lebanon range. The area is dotted with small villages, many with small, historic Greek Orthodox churches that reflect the religious traditions of the region. More ....

In 2008, approximately 3 million people will apply for a passport for the first time in Russia, according to official channels. The number of people acquiring new passports is parallel to the increase in the country's per capita income. Accordingly, Turkish tour operators in Russia have accelerated their promotional activities, expecting to draw at least 1 million new Russians passport holders next year More ....
